How much do overnight outpatient endoscopy rn jobs pay per week?

As of Sep 13, 2026, the average weekly pay for overnight outpatient endoscopy rn in the United States is $2,448.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$2,009.62 and $2,875.00 per week, depending on experience, location, and employer.

About the Role

Clayton Endoscopy Center is seeking a PRN Endoscopy Registered Nurse (RN) to provide safe, efficient, and compassionate care to patients undergoing endoscopic procedures. This role is ideal for experienced nurses looking for flexible, asneeded scheduling in a focused outpatient procedural setting.

Under the direction of the Nurse Manager, the PRN RN delivers professional, direct patient care throughout the endoscopy process. The nurse utilizes the nursing process to assess patients, develop and implement individualized plans of care, monitor outcomes, and adjust care as needed to ensure optimal patient safety and satisfaction.

What You’ll Do

Direct Patient Care

  • Provide nursing care across the endoscopy continuum, including preprocedure, intraprocedure, and postprocedure phases
  • Assess, monitor, and document patient status in accordance with policies and procedures
  • Verify patient identity, procedure, and physician using approved safety and timeout protocols
  • Explain procedures and plans of care, providing comfort, reassurance, and patient education
  • Maintain patient privacy, dignity, and patient rights at all times
  • Administer medications per physician orders and document appropriately
  • Monitor for and report abnormal findings or complications to the physician and anesthesia provider
  • Monitor patients during recovery from anesthesia and prepare patients for safe discharge

Procedural & Clinical Support

  • Prepare procedure rooms, equipment, instruments, and supplies based on patient and physician needs
  • Assist with safe patient positioning and continuous monitoring during procedures
  • Support physicians and the procedural care team in the endoscopy suite
  • Handle, label, and log tissue specimens accurately according to policy and procedure
  • Ensure instruments and equipment meet highlevel disinfection and sterilization requirements
  • Support efficient room turnover and appropriate utilization of supplies

Documentation, Safety & Compliance

  • Accurately document patient care and procedural details in the medical record
  • Follow all Center policies, procedures, and regulatory requirements
  • Adhere to infection prevention practices, aseptic technique, and sterile processes
  • Participate in patient safety initiatives and quality improvement efforts
  • Communicate safety concerns and clinical variances appropriately
  • Perform other duties as assigned

What We’re Looking For

  • Strong clinical judgment and attention to detail
  • Ability to work efficiently and independently in a procedural environment
  • Excellent communication and teamwork skills
  • Commitment to patient safety, quality outcomes, and compassionate care
  • Flexibility and reliability for PRN scheduling needs

Qualifications

  • Current Registered Nurse (RN) license
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) required
  •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) preferred
  • Prior experience in endoscopy, GI, procedural, surgical, PACU, or perioperative nursing preferred
